The Russian Embassy was not affected by the armed clashes in Libya


The Russian Embassy said on Tuesday, May 13, that it was not affected by the armed clashes that broke out in the Libyan capital Tripoli.
According to TASS, the embassy building is located "at a considerable distance" from the hotbeds of clashes. At the moment, the situation in the embassy area is calm.
The embassy also clarified that they had not received any requests for necessary assistance from Russian citizens.
On the eve of May 12, Al Mayadeen reported that armed clashes had taken place in Tripoli after the assassination of the head of the security service at the Libyan Presidential Council, Abdelghani al-Kikli. The operation of the international Libyan airport of Mitiga was suspended. The local ambulance service reported six casualties.
